Step-by-step explanation:
To calculate the break-even point in units using the weighted-average contribution margin, we must follow several steps. First, we need to calculate the contribution margin for each product (the selling price minus the variable cost). For windows, it's $440 - $280 = $160. For doors, it's $1,040 - $740 = $300.
Next, we determine the weighted-average contribution margin. Since windows make up 80% of sales and doors 20%, the weighted-average contribution margin is (0.8 × $160) + (0.2 × $300) = $128 + $60 = $188.
Lastly, we divide the total fixed costs by the weighted-average contribution margin to find the break-even point: $1,505,880 ÷ $188 = 8,010 units (rounded to the nearest whole number).
